STEPHENVILLE (January 28, 2016) — Four members of the Stephenville High School girls soccer program will cement their college futures next Wednesday.
Bayleigh Chaviers committed to Miami (Fla.) as a sophomore and will sign her national letter of intent along with Jordyn Howle, who is headed to Texas A&M-Commerce. Signing letters of commitment will be sisters Peyton and Shelby Wood, both with Concordia in Austin.
Chaviers is a forward for the Honeybees and is also point guard for the varsity basketball team and a two-time state champion in the 800 meter in track and field. The Wood sisters also compete in track and field and cross country.
Stephenville reached the regional tournament last season and is currently riding a seven match win streak.
The signing ceremony is set for 8:45 a.m. Tuesday in the foyer of Stephenville High School.
